Family friendly things to do in Barford

Barford, a charming village in Warwickshire, offers a delightful blend of family-friendly activities sure to create lasting memories. Start your adventure at the nearby Warwick Castle, where children can explore the grounds, enjoy interactive exhibits, and watch spectacular falconry displays that are sure to captivate. After a day of history, take a leisurely stroll along the River Avon, where the scenic paths are perfect for a family picnic, and you might even spot some swans gliding by. For a unique experience, head to the British Motor Museum in Gaydon, just a short drive away, where kids can marvel at the extensive collection of classic cars and even enjoy hands-on activities in the museum’s dedicated play area. If you're looking for some outdoor fun, the nearby Hatton Country World features a petting farm and adventure play areas that will entertain the little ones for hours.
